如何通过UDP / Dgram使用Socket IO向房间发射?

时间:2012-11-08 18:55:51

标签: node.js udp socket.io

发送到房间非常简单。如何通过UDP / Dgram使用Socket IO向房间发射?或者目前这是不可能的。 不谈论浏览器使用情况。仅限服务器。

套接字IO室发射 https://github.com/LearnBoost/socket.io/wiki/Rooms

NodeJS Dgram UDP示例 http://nodejs.org/api/dgram.html

他们可以一起工作吗?或者有解决方法吗?

1 个答案:

答案 0 :(得分:1)

嗯,我很确定socket.io是基于TCP的,这意味着你不能发送UDP数据报,并期望它们被socket.io服务器接收。

来自The WebSocket Protocol

  

WebSocket协议支持在受控环境中运行不受信任代码的客户端与已选择通过该代码进行通信的远程主机之间的双向通信。用于此的安全模型是Web浏览器常用的基于源的安全模型。该协议包括一个开放握手,然后是基本的消息帧,通过TCP分层。